Upper Control Limit
The highest value on a control chart that indicates the limit of variation acceptable for a process in statistical quality control.
Compressive Strength
The capacity of a material or structure to withstand loads tending to reduce size, typically measured in pounds per square inch or megapascals.
Injection Molding
A manufacturing process for producing parts by injecting material into a mold, commonly used with plastics but also other materials.
